Welcome to episode 181 of Grasp the Bible.  In this episode, we continue our study in the Book of Ephesians, covering chapter 4:17-24.  Today, we will cover: 

  • Exhortation to Live Differently Than Non-Christians (v. 17) 
  • Description of the Condition and Lifestyle of Non-Christian Gentiles (vv. 18–19) 
  • The New Identity in Christ and Exhortation to the New Lifestyle (vv. 20–24) 

 

Key takeaways: 

  • Life is vain, futile, and without purpose, unless it is ordered around God and His purposes. 
  • The characteristics of lives of unbelievers are: 
  • They are darkened in their understanding. 
  • They are separated from the life of God. 
  • they are ignorant of God in the sense that they have rejected Him and do not know Him personally. 
  • They have hard hearts. 
  • They have lost all sensitivity.  
  • They have given themselves over to sensuality. 
  • They indulge in every kind of impurity. 
  • They are full of greed. 

 

Quotable: 

  • Christian belief includes Christian ethics. 

 

Application: 

  • Christians are called to live their daily lives in a way that is sharply differentiated from the world around them and from the lifestyle that characterized their pre-Christian past. 
  • The worldviews and lifestyles of the unbelieving Gentiles are utterly opposed to the new life that these believers have in Christ. 
  • Once we recognize the emptiness and hopelessness of the old ways, we should be filled with horror at our terrible choices and throw them far away. 
  • As believers, we must... 
  • put off the old,  
  • be made new,  
  • and put on the new.  

Until we have followed through on all of these, we cannot pretend to be living God’s way. 

  • Those who live holy lives do so by repeated putting offs. 
  • We must allow the Holy Spirit to reshape our way of thinking and thereby resist the deceitful desires of sin.
